Palvella Therapeutics Publishes Systematic Review of Statin Use in Porokeratosis, Highlighting Need for FDA-Approved Therapies.

Palvella Therapeutics has announced a scientific publication in Clinical and Experimental Dermatology highlighting a systematic review of real-world statin evidence in porokeratosis. The review of 24 studies found that off-label cutaneous application of statins may be beneficial in treating the condition, which lacks FDA-approved therapies. The study underscores the need for development of a standardized, FDA-approved statin therapy.
